Hakeem Olajuwon and James Harden will join members of the Houston Rockets' front office and Kevin McHale in their recruiting pitch to Dwight Howard.


The Rockets are reportedly one of the frontrunners to sign Howard this offseason.


Howard is considering leaving the Los Angeles Lakers where he did not enjoy playing in Mike D'Antoni's offense.

Via Marc Stein/ESPN
